If you go with someone that uses 3M see if the metallic still has the criss cross pattern in it to help with install. If it does I would find someone who uses Oracal. Oracal has a better gloss and looks much closer to the shine of the paint. I can send you pics of both if you like.

Its supposed to help when you set them in place to let the water drain easier. The Oracal is just another brand vinyl. The Oracal went on just as easy though. 3M and Oracal from what I have seen are the two most popular brands. The passenger side is the Oracal. Drivers side is 3M. As you can see the Oracal has a better gloss and nearly matches the paint. 3M has a nice metallic but just looks dull in comparison. PM me your email and I will send you more pics.

i have had good experiences with american muscle with other stuff i bought for my mustang. i didn't get my stripes from them though. they don't carry 10". either 8" or 12". also, i don't know what brand they use. http://www.americanmuscle.com/mustan...g-stripes.html
what i ended up doing was going to fast signs. i drew the exact dimensions that i wanted (in my case i wanted the side stripes to the 1965 GT specs). then they cut it for me. it was cut and spaced to my specifications (ie your 10" stripes with a 2" space between). all the body shop had to do was to apply the sheet to my car and pull away the paper backing.
it is another option you could consider.
